⚠️ First: Understand What You’re Dealing With

The BMW i3 has two fuse systems:

  • 12V low-voltage fuses: Located in the glovebox and rear cargo area (standard automotive fuses)
  • High-voltage (HV) main fuse: Inside the traction battery pack—this protects the entire 400V system

🔥 Warning: The HV fuse carries lethal current. Never attempt access without full isolation procedures.

If your car shows “High-Voltage System Malfunction”, won’t enter “Ready” mode, or has no DC charging, the HV fuse may be involved—but it’s rarely the cause. More often, it’s a symptom of a deeper fault (like a short during installation).


Where Is the BMW i3 HV Fuse Box? (Spoiler: It’s Not a “Box”)

There is no standalone fuse box. Instead, the main HV fuse is integrated into the battery contactor unit, located inside the main traction battery housing beneath the rear seats.

Visual identification:

  • After removing the rear seat cushion and floor panel, you’ll see the orange service disconnect handle
  • Directly adjacent to it (driver’s side on LHD models) is a black plastic housing (~10 cm x 6 cm) with two thick HV cables entering it
  • This is the contactor/fuse module

Key marker: Look for the fuse access cover—a small rectangular panel secured by two T30 Torx screws.


How to Safely Access the HV Fuse (For Qualified Technicians Only)

Do NOT proceed unless you are trained in EV high-voltage safety.

  1. Disconnect the 12V battery (negative terminal)
  2. Remove the orange service disconnect from the battery pack
  3. Wait 15 minutes for capacitors to discharge
  4. Use a CAT III 1000V meter to confirm 0V at contactor terminals
  5. Remove the two T30 screws on the fuse cover
  6. Extract the blade-style HV fuse (rated ~400A, 500V DC)

🛑 Never bypass or replace with non-OEM fuses. Incorrect specs can cause fire during fault conditions.


Why the HV Fuse Blows (And How to Prevent It)

Common causes:

  • Improper reconnection after battery removal (crossed polarity)
  • Short circuit during aftermarket installation (e.g., dash cams wired to wrong bus)
  • Internal pack fault (swollen cell, coolant leak causing arc)

Most DIYers assume the fuse is “bad”—but replacing it without fixing the root cause will blow the new one instantly.

FAQ: BMW i3 Battery Fuse Box Location

Q: Can I check the HV fuse without removing the pack?
A: Yes—but only after full isolation. The fuse is accessible from the top of the pack once rear flooring is removed.

Q: What does a blown HV fuse look like?
A: Often no visible damage. You must test continuity with a multimeter. Never assume by appearance.

Q: Will a blown HV fuse drain my 12V battery?
A: No. But if the car can’t wake the HV system, the 12V may drain over days from repeated restart attempts.

Q: Can a dealer reset a blown fuse?
A: No. Fuses are physical components—they must be replaced. Dealers will typically quote a full contactor module replacement ($600+), not just the fuse.
